Inland Printers Shareholding
| Shareholders | MAR 2026 | DEC 2025 | SEPT 2025 | JUN 2025 | MAR 2025 |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Promoters | 16.94 | 16.94 | 16.94 | 16.94 | 16.94 |
| FII | 0 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 0 |
| DII | 0.02 | 0.02 | 0.02 | 0.02 | 0.02 |
| Public | 83.04 | 83.04 | 83.04 | 83.04 | 83.04 |
| Government | 0 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 0 |
